As part of Toyota’s MZ family of engines, the 3MZ-FE was primarily introduced for use in a variety of vehicles, including sedans, SUVs, and minivans. This engine is known for its smooth performance, solid fuel efficiency, and overall durability, making it a popular choice for those looking for a balanced engine in mid-range vehicles. It is typically paired with automatic or manual transmissions and can be found in many Toyota models from the early 2000s.

Key Specifications of the 3MZ-FE Engine

  • Engine Type: 60-degree V6
  • Displacement: 3.3 liters (3,329 cc)
  • Bore x Stroke: 87.5 mm x 82.0 mm
  • Compression Ratio: 10.8:1
  • Maximum Power Output: Approximately 230 hp at 5,200 rpm
  • Maximum Torque: Around 242 lb-ft at 3,600 rpm
  • Fuel System: Electronic Fuel Injection (EFI)
  • Valvetrain: DOHC (Dual Overhead Cam)
  • Number of Valves: 24 (4 valves per cylinder)
  • Fuel Type: Regular Unleaded Gasoline
  • Cooling System: Water-cooled

Key Features of the 3MZ-FE

  1. Variable Valve Timing (VVT-i): One of the standout features of the 3MZ-FE is Toyota’s VVT-i technology, which optimizes the timing of the intake valves for improved fuel efficiency and performance at various engine speeds. VVT-i adjusts the timing of the camshaft to provide a better balance between power output and fuel consumption.

  2. Aluminum Alloy Construction: The engine block and cylinder heads are made from aluminum, which reduces weight and improves the overall performance of the engine.

  3. Sequential Multiport Fuel Injection (SFI): This ensures better fuel atomization and more efficient fuel combustion, contributing to the engine’s fuel efficiency and power output.

  4. Cooling System: The engine is equipped with a robust cooling system designed to maintain optimal operating temperatures, which helps prevent overheating and extends the lifespan of the engine.

Applications of the 3MZ-FE Engine

The 3MZ-FE engine is found in a wide variety of vehicles, including the following models from Toyota and Lexus:

  • Toyota Highlander (2001–2007)
  • Toyota Camry (2002–2006)
  • Toyota Sienna (2004–2010)
  • Toyota Avalon (2005–2009)
  • Lexus RX 330 (2004–2006)
  • Lexus ES 330 (2004–2006)

In addition to these Toyota and Lexus models, the engine has been used in other markets and variants of vehicles within the same family, maintaining its reputation for smooth performance and dependability.

Performance and Fuel Efficiency

The 3MZ-FE engine is designed for daily driving and light-duty towing, offering a solid blend of performance and fuel efficiency. It delivers up to approximately 230 horsepower and 242 lb-ft of torque, which is more than adequate for most mid-range vehicles. Its fuel economy ranges from 18–23 miles per gallon (mpg), depending on driving conditions, the vehicle’s weight, and transmission type.

This makes the engine ideal for those who need a good combination of power for everyday driving and reasonable fuel economy for long-distance travel or commuting.

Common Issues and Reliability

Like all engines, the 3MZ-FE has its share of common issues, though it is generally regarded as a highly reliable engine. Here are some of the more commonly encountered problems:

  1. Oil Leaks: Over time, the 3MZ-FE engine can develop oil leaks, particularly around the valve covers, oil pan, and timing cover. These can often be repaired with seal replacements.

  2. Oil Sludge: Toyota’s V6 engines, including the 3MZ-FE, have been known to develop oil sludge if oil changes are not performed regularly. It’s important to follow the manufacturer’s oil change intervals and use high-quality oil to prevent this issue.

  3. Head Gasket Issues: Like many older engines, the 3MZ-FE can experience head gasket problems, especially in high-mileage vehicles. Regular maintenance and cooling system checks are crucial in preventing this.

  4. Timing Belt/Chain Issues: Although the 3MZ-FE uses a timing belt, it requires regular replacement according to the service manual (typically every 90,000 to 100,000 miles). Failure to replace it on time can cause engine damage.

However, when properly maintained, the 3MZ-FE is known for its longevity, often reaching 200,000 to 300,000 miles or more before major issues arise.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s) about the 3MZ-FE Engine

1. What kind of fuel should I use for the 3MZ-FE engine?

The 3MZ-FE engine runs on regular unleaded gasoline. There is no need for premium fuel unless specified by the vehicle manufacturer.

2. How often should I change the timing belt on the 3MZ-FE?

It is recommended to replace the timing belt every 90,000 to 100,000 miles or as per the vehicle’s maintenance schedule. Failure to replace the belt on time can lead to engine damage.

3. What is the average lifespan of the 3MZ-FE engine?

With proper maintenance, the 3MZ-FE engine can last well over 200,000 miles. Many owners report getting 300,000 miles or more out of this engine with regular oil changes and care.

4. What are common problems with the 3MZ-FE engine?

Common issues include oil leaks, oil sludge buildup, and potential head gasket failures. Regular oil changes and cooling system maintenance can help prevent these problems.

5. What vehicles use the 3MZ-FE engine?

The 3MZ-FE engine can be found in several Toyota and Lexus models, including the Toyota Highlander, Toyota Camry, Toyota Sienna, Toyota Avalon, Lexus RX 330, and Lexus ES 330.

6. How much horsepower does the 3MZ-FE engine produce?

The 3MZ-FE engine produces approximately 230 horsepower and 242 lb-ft of torque, providing a good balance of performance for everyday driving.

7. What kind of oil should I use for the 3MZ-FE engine?

It is recommended to use high-quality, synthetic motor oil with a viscosity grade of 5W-30 for optimal performance and protection.

8. Can the 3MZ-FE engine be turbocharged?

While the 3MZ-FE is not typically turbocharged, some enthusiasts may choose to add a turbo kit to the engine. However, this requires substantial modifications and may affect the engine’s reliability.
